Freida Pinto (born 18 October 1984) is an Indian actress who has appeared mainly in American and British films. Born and raised in Mumbai, she decided to become an actress at a young age. She was educated at St. Xavier's College, Mumbai, where she took part in amateur plays. After graduation, she briefly worked as a model and then as a television presenter. Pinto made her cinematic debut with the British drama Slumdog Millionaire (2008), for which she received several nominations at the British Academy Film Awards, the MTV Movie Awards and the Teen Choice Awards. Her biggest commercial success came with the 2011 science fiction film Rise of the Planet of the Apes. The same year, she portrayed the title character in Michael Winterbottom's Trishna. Her performance in the biographical film Desert Dancer (2014) received critical acclaim. Although the Indian media has credited Pinto with breaking stereotypes of Indian women in foreign films, she has been a lesser-known figure in Indian cinema.
